Specification:
Wood Type: Black Walnut
Materials: Epoxy, Epoxy Resin, Black Walnut

Length: 90" (229cm)
Width: 42" (107cm)
Thickness: 2" (5cm)
Edge Type: Live Edge
Drying Method: Kiln Dried 
Surfacing: Finished on 2 Sides 

Common Use: Dining Epoxy Table, Conference Table, Coffee Table,  Sofa Table, Bar Countertop, Kitchen Countertop.

Metal Table Leg Installation Instructions:

Step 1: Install the legs first.
Step 2: Attach the adjustable foot pads.
Step 3: Install the suction cups.
Step 4: Place a 6mm felt pad.
Step 5: Level the bottom foot pads to ensure all three touch the ground evenly.
Step 6: If there is a gap between the tabletop and legs, use thin shims to balance it.

Other table leg installation instructions:

If you choose solid wood legs, acrylic legs, or solid wood & acrylic legs, simply adjust the distance between the legs, place the tabletop on them, and use the included thin shims to balance if there is any gap between the tabletop and legs.

Please do not use screws to drill holes in the table.

Our finish is long-lasting. When cleaning the epoxy table, we recommend wiping it with only a soft, damp cloth and avoiding any harsh chemicals. If stains remain, we suggest using mild, natural soap to remove surface residue.
We recommend maintaining normal indoor humidity and temperature, as excessively dry conditions may damage the table. So California's climate is very friendly to epoxy resin, with moderate and stable humidity. However, California also has its unique challenges, so special attention is needed—avoid direct sunlight.
As long as you protect it from sun exposure, your epoxy table can last for many years.

Wood constantly expands and contracts with changes in temperature and humidity. The presence of knots, cracks, insect marks, and other natural characteristics in wood is a normal phenomenon. Usually, these wood features do not affect its structural integrity. We may fill them with epoxy resin or leave them as they are. Larger cracks are repaired using butterfly keys and epoxy resin.

Since every piece of wood is unique, it is normal for each epoxy resin table to exhibit some imperfections. We source our wood as locally as possible. We make every effort to procure black walnut, walnut, oak, poplar, ash, olive wood, and other local species from states such as California, Pennsylvania, Nevada, and New York to minimize our carbon footprint. We partner with local sawmills that specialize in unique slab and lumber specifications and also source the highest grade of dimensional lumber from regional mills. Additionally, we reclaim wood from local logging operations. All wood is dried in our state-of-the-art vacuum drying kiln, which allows the wood to dry evenly from the inside out, reducing the likelihood of future cracking or warping.
